"""Update management API endpoints.
Refactored to use UpdateService for all business logic.
Endpoints are now thin adapters that convert HTTP requests/responses.
"""
from typing import Optional
from fastapi import APIRouter, HTTPException
from pydantic import BaseModel
from ..services.container import container
from ..managers.ble_manager import get_ble_manager, NotificationType
router = APIRouter()
class UpdateCheckResponse(BaseModel):
"""Response model for update check."""
update_available: bool
current_version: str
latest_version: Optional[str] = None
release_date: Optional[str] = None
changelog: Optional[str] = None
is_prerelease: bool = False
download_size: Optional[int] = None
message: Optional[str] = None
class UpdateProgressResponse(BaseModel):
"""Response model for update progress."""
status: str
current_version: str
available_version: Optional[str] = None
download_progress: float = 0.0
error_message: Optional[str] = None
last_check: Optional[str] = None
class ReleaseNotesRequest(BaseModel):
"""Request model for release notes."""
version: Optional[str] = None
def _service_error_to_http_status(error_code: str) -> int:
"""Map service error codes to HTTP status codes.
Args:
error_code: Service error code
Returns:
HTTP status code
"""
codes = {
"update_check_error": 500,
"no_update_available": 400,
"download_failed": 500,
"update_download_error": 500,
"no_update_downloaded": 400,
"installation_failed": 500,
"update_install_error": 500,
"progress_error": 500,
"release_notes_error": 500,
"check_download_error": 500,
"full_update_error": 500,
}
return codes.get(error_code, 500)
@router.get("/check", response_model=UpdateCheckResponse)
async def check_for_updates():
"""Check for available updates.
Uses UpdateService for business logic.
"""
result = await container.update_service.check_for_updates()
if not result.success:
raise HTTPException(
status_code=_service_error_to_http_status(result.error.code),
detail=result.error.message
)
# Send BLE notification if update is available
if result.data.get("update_available"):
try:
ble_manager = get_ble_manager()
await ble_manager.send_notification(
NotificationType.UPDATE_AVAILABLE,
f"Update available: v{result.data['latest_version']}",
{"version": result.data["latest_version"]}
)
except Exception:
# BLE notification failure shouldn't affect the response
pass
return UpdateCheckResponse(**result.data)
@router.get("/progress", response_model=UpdateProgressResponse)
async def get_update_progress():
"""Get current update progress.
Uses UpdateService for business logic.
"""
result = await container.update_service.get_progress()
if not result.success:
raise HTTPException(
status_code=_service_error_to_http_status(result.error.code),
detail=result.error.message
)
return UpdateProgressResponse(**result.data)
